Can Canine Waste Completely Break Down?

Yes, organic waste does break down over time. The speed of decomposition varies based on environmental factors and the conditions in which it is left. Here are some key points to consider:

  • Microbial Activity: Bacteria and fungi play a critical role. They feed on the organic material, causing it to break down into simpler compounds.
  • Environmental Conditions: Warm temperatures and moisture accelerate the decomposition process. In dry or cold climates, it may take longer.
  • Soil Interaction: When waste is buried, soil microorganisms can aid in its breakdown. This method can help return nutrients to the ground.
  • Type of Waste: The diet of the animal affects the decomposition rate. High-fibre diets may break down more quickly than those high in proteins.

Understanding the Composition of Canine Waste

To grasp how canine excrement breaks down, it’s critical to analyse its components. Approximately 70-80% of the mass consists of water, which is a primary factor in its eventual degradation. The remaining 20-30% includes organic matter, undigested food, bacteria, and various nutrients.

Here’s a breakdown of the primary elements:

  • Water: As mentioned, a large portion is water, aiding in the natural decomposition process.
  • Organic Matter: This includes leftover food particles, which serve as food for earthworms and microorganisms.
  • Bacteria: Beneficial bacteria help decompose waste, contributing to nutrient cycling in the soil.
  • Nutrients: Nitrogen, phosphorus, and potassium are present, which can enrich the soil if managed correctly.

Factors Influencing the Decomposition Rate

The breakdown of canine waste is impacted by multiple elements. Temperature plays a significant role; warmer climates accelerate microbial activity, leading to faster decomposition. Moisture Levels

Moisture content affects the decay process significantly. A damp environment promotes microbial growth, which aids in breaking down organic matter. Environmental Impact of Canine Waste

The faeces of our four-legged companions can significantly affect local ecosystems if not managed properly. When left untreated, these organic materials can contaminate soil and waterways, leading to nutrient overload and harmful algal blooms. This not only disrupts aquatic life but also poses risks to human health.

Soil Quality and Nutrient Balance

Excessive accumulation of pet waste can alter soil chemistry, increasing nitrogen and phosphorus levels. This shift can inhibit plant growth, as certain species may struggle to thrive in nutrient-rich environments. Regular removal of waste helps maintain a balanced ecosystem, promoting healthy vegetation and preventing soil degradation.

Water Contamination Risks

During rainfall, untreated waste can be washed into storm drains and local water bodies. This runoff can introduce harmful pathogens and parasites, threatening wildlife and drinking water sources. Methods for Accelerating Waste Breakdown

To speed up the decomposition of canine waste, consider the following strategies:

Composting: Create a dedicated compost bin for animal waste. Ensure it’s well-aerated and maintain a balance of greens (nitrogen-rich materials) and browns (carbon-rich materials) to establish an optimal environment for microbial activity. A composting process can reduce odours and facilitate breakdown.

Microbial Additives: Use commercial microbial products specifically designed for waste digestion. These contain bacteria that break down organic matter more rapidly. Follow the manufacturer’s instructions for effective application.

Moisture Management: Keep the area where waste is deposited slightly moist. Microbes thrive in damp conditions. However, avoid over-saturation, which can hinder decomposition. Regularly check and adjust the moisture levels to create an ideal environment.

Shredding Waste: If practical, chop or shred the waste before disposal. Smaller particles increase the surface area exposed to microbes, leading to faster breakdown.

Natural Accelerators: Incorporate natural accelerators such as sawdust or garden waste into the disposal area. These materials not only help absorb excess moisture but also introduce additional microbes that aid in the decomposition process.

Regular Turning: If using a compost setup, turn the pile regularly. This aerates the mixture, allowing oxygen to penetrate and supporting the growth of aerobic bacteria that efficiently break down organic matter.

Location Considerations: Place compost bins or disposal areas in a sunny spot. Warmth enhances microbial activity, leading to quicker breakdown. However, ensure the location is away from water sources to prevent contamination.
